This 3D pie chart highlights the percentage distribution of key job roles related to soil health in the food and beverage industry. 1. **Agronomist**: Agronomists focus on improving crop yield and soil health. They are responsible for researching, developing, and implementing agricultural practices and technologies to maximize production and minimize environmental impact. 2. **Soil Scientist**: Soil scientists study the physical, chemical, and biological properties of soil. They investigate soil formation, classification, and mapping; soil productivity and degradation; and the interactions between soil and land use. 3. **Soil Conservation Technician**: Soil conservation technicians assist soil and water conservationists in developing and carrying out programs to protect and improve the soil, water, and related resources. 4. **Farm Consultant (Soil Health Specialist)**: Farm consultants specializing in soil health advise farmers on best practices to improve soil fertility, structure, and water retention. They help farmers implement sustainable farming methods to enhance crop yields, reduce costs, and protect the environment. 5. **Soil Laboratory Technician**: Soil laboratory technicians perform chemical and physical tests on soil samples to determine soil composition, fertility, and health. They analyze soil samples and provide recommendations for improving soil health and productivity.
